Vehicle wiper device
View Patent ↗An actuator for rotating an oscillating disk is mounted on a rear door. A pivot shaft provided with a lever is rotatably supported on a rear door glass. The lever is provided with a first elastic portion and second elastic portions. When the rear door glass is open, the first elastic member contacts the lever between the first restrictor and the lever. As a result, the rotation of the lever toward the outside of a first angle range by a first rotational force or less is restricted. The second elastic portion contacts the lever between the first restrictor and the lever even if the lever rotates toward the outside of a second angle range by a rotational force greater than the first rotational force.
